About Scott Matthews Beng

Scott after a diverse engineering career has now narrowed his professional involvement to the Australian Small Bridges Conference.Scott has a comprehensive range of engineering, technical and business skills including:> Civil Engineering, Roads, Bridges and Structures> Facility Management and Building Maintenance> Technical Information and Education> Business Development and Transformation> Strategic Development and Business Planning> Marketing> Project Management> Conference and Event Creation and Management> Public Speaking and Compering> Networking and Business BuildingScott has worked in the Engineering, Housing, Association, Event and Media Industries. He has also written numerous technical papers, and been a member of numerous committees including on technical standards and codes, as well as on conference organising committees.

  • Cement And Concrete Association Of Australia
    Regional Engineer, Victoria
    Cement And Concrete Association Of Australia Oct 1988 - Jun 1994
    The position reported to the Victorian Regional Manager and principally involved the development and implementation of marketing programmes for segments of the market for cement and cement based products in the region. Principal market segments being the pavement and housing markets.
  • Vicroads
    Professional Engineer
    Vicroads Jan 1983 - Oct 1988
    Performed duties of a professional engineer for the Victorian Road Authority. During this period, five distinct work environments were experienced:• Pavement design and investigation for new construction and maintenance.• Liaison for project (shopping centres etc.) development.• Examination of plans and specifications for Municipal Roadworks and liaison with Council staff.• Supervision and financial control of construction and maintenance projects.• Traffic Engineering Design; participating in design teams.
